What is the initial term length of a Monicals Pizza franchise agreement?

Monicals_Pizza Franchise · 2025 FDD

Answer from 2025 FDD Document

Provision Section in Franchise or Other Agreement Summary
a. Length of franchise Section 4.1 The initial term is 5 years.
term
b. Renewal or extension of the term Section 4.2 You may renew for 3 additional terms of 5 years each. If you fail to meet any one of the conditions in (c) below, we may refuse to renew or extend the terms of your Franchise Agreement.
c. Requirements for franchisee to renew or extend Section 4.2 and Exhibit 6 You may renew the then current Franchise Agreement if you: have substantially complied with the provisions of the Franchise Agreement; have made capital expenditures as necessary to maintain uniformity with the System; have satisfied all monetary obligations owed to us; are not in default of any provision of the Franchise Agreement or any other agreement between you and us; have given timely written notice of your intent to renew; sign a current Franchise Agreement, which may have materially different terms and conditions than your original Franchise Agreement; comply with current qualifications and training requirements; and sign a General Release in a form satisfactory to us and similar to the General Release attached to the Franchise Agreement.
d. Termination by franchisee Section 16.1 You may terminate the Franchise Agreement if you are in compliance with it and we materially breach it and we fail to begin to cure our breach within 30 days of receiving your written notice.

Source: Item 17 — RENEWAL, TERMINATION, TRANSFER AND DISPUTE RESOLUTION (FDD pages 32–41)

What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to Monicals Pizza's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, the initial term length for a franchise agreement is 5 years, as detailed in Section 4.1 of the agreement. This means that a new franchisee will operate their Monicals Pizza restaurant under the terms of the franchise agreement for this fixed period.

After the initial 5-year term, the franchisee has the option to renew the agreement for up to three additional terms, each lasting 5 years. However, Monicals Pizza outlines specific conditions that the franchisee must meet to be eligible for renewal. These conditions ensure that the franchisee has substantially complied with the franchise agreement, maintained uniformity with the Monicals Pizza system, and met all financial obligations.

Prospective franchisees should carefully consider the renewal requirements, as failure to meet these could result in Monicals Pizza refusing to extend the franchise agreement. Additionally, franchisees must sign the then-current Franchise Agreement, which may contain materially different terms and conditions than the original agreement. This is a common practice in franchising, allowing the franchisor to update the agreement to reflect changes in the market or the Monicals Pizza system.
